Best Odoo Partner in Dubai: What Actually Matters Before You Decide

Companies that have trouble with Odoo hardly ever have issues with the software itself.

The problem almost always traces back to who implemented it. A rushed discovery phase, an underqualified team, a partner who disappeared after launch, all of these are the real reasons ERP projects fail, and they happen more often than most vendors will admit.

According to Panorama Consulting Group, ERP implementations continue to face serious execution challenges across industries. It includes delays, scope creep, and adoption gaps are common across sectors. Research also puts the first-attempt failure rate at around 50%, while multiple other studies suggest that more than 70% of ERP projects never fully meet their original goals due to budget overruns and poor rollout planning. While 25% of them fail catastrophically!

In Dubai, where VAT reporting, multi-entity structures, and cross-border compliance add layers of complexity, picking the right Odoo partner in Dubai is not something you want to figure out halfway through implementation.

The Mistakes Businesses Make When Selecting an Odoo Partner

Most of the problems that show up mid-implementation or post-launch can be traced back to decisions made during the selection process. Here is where things typically go wrong.

1. Evaluating on price instead of process

Comparing partners based on quotes and timelines is the most common mistake. ERP success depends on how well your business workflows are understood and mapped before a single module is configured. Research shows that the single biggest ERP failure factor is a mismatch between system design and how the business actually operates.

A serious Odoo implementation partner Dubai spends time on your workflows before writing a single line of code.

2. Accepting the lowest quote without reading the scope

A cheaper proposal often excludes the very important things like the discovery workshops, data validation, and user training. Industry data shows ERP projects frequently end up costing three to four times the original estimate when these gaps catch up with the project.

The most affordable Odoo partner UAE option at the start often ends up being the most expensive one overall.

3. Underestimating complexity for UAE businesses

Multi-entity setups, cross-border compliance requirements, and industry-specific integrations all add significant implementation complexity.

The ERP complexity also scales with organizational structure and integration requirements. Thus, this is exactly where working with localized Odoo consulting services in Dubai makes a tangible difference because they are someone who already understands the regulatory environment and does not need to be educated on it mid-project.

4. Customizing without a plan for what comes after

Customization is sometimes necessary, but adding it without thinking about long-term maintenance creates problems that compound over time.

Poor system design is linked to lack of scalability planning to a significant share of ERP failures. Good Odoo support and customization Dubai means knowing when not to customize just as much as knowing how to.

5. No plan for what happens after go-live

Most issues surface weeks or months after implementation and not during it. Research consistently lists the absence of post-implementation support and proper training among the top reasons ERP systems underperform. Solid Odoo integration services and a clear support structure should be agreed upon before the project even starts, not added as an afterthought.

Warning Signs Worth Watching Before You Sign Up for Partnership

Before committing to any partner, there are patterns worth watching for. ERP failures are directly tied to poor planning, weak communication, and misaligned expectations from the start and certain behaviors signal these risks early.

  • No formal discovery phase before they quote you a scope
  • Timelines that don’t account for data migration or user acceptance testingVague or absent documentation practices
  • Any promise of a “quick implementation” that skips foundational steps

What ERP Implementation Costs in Dubai?

Transparency on cost helps you make a realistic decision.

In the Dubai market, implementation typically falls between AED 15,000 and AED 150,000 or more depending on the size and complexity of the business. Customization costs vary based on scope, and annual support generally runs between 15% and 25% of the implementation value.

Industry data confirms that ERP projects regularly exceed their original budgets when planning is poor. The right Odoo partner in Dubai helps you understand the full cost picture upfront so the numbers do not shift dramatically once work begins.

Local Partner vs. Offshore Vendor: Which Option Should You Pick?

Local partners bring something an offshore team simply cannot offer, and that is, firsthand knowledge of UAE tax structures, regional compliance norms, and how businesses in this market actually operate. Offshore vendors may reduce upfront cost but typically increase coordination delays and the likelihood of configuration decisions that do not fit the local context.

ERP success depends heavily on communication quality and alignment throughout the project. Both of those are significantly easier when your partner is in the same timezone and understands the same regulatory environment.
